Cell Illustrator lets you combine and integrate graphical, biological and mathematical properties and save it into one CSML model. The models can be simulated and the simulation results can be displayed and analyzed on charts. All this can be done within one and the same window. | Cell Illustrator lets you combine and integrate graphical, biological and mathematical properties and save it into one CSML model.
